This typeface is a heavy, rounded sans with geometric construction and largely uniform stroke weight. Curves are smooth and generous, with circular bowls and softly finished terminals that keep the texture even and polished. Proportions feel compact with a steady rhythm in both uppercase and lowercase, and the overall spacing reads balanced, producing a dense, confident typographic color at display sizes. Numerals follow the same rounded, sturdy logic, with clear, simple shapes and consistent weight.
Well suited for headlines, short paragraphs, and brand-forward applications where a bold, rounded voice is needed. It can work effectively in logos, packaging, and signage, and also performs well for prominent UI labels or navigation where a compact, high-impact sans is desirable.
The overall tone is contemporary and approachable, combining clarity with a friendly softness. Its weight and rounded geometry give it a confident, poster-ready presence while staying neutral enough for general-purpose branding and interface-forward design.
The design appears intended to deliver a contemporary, geometric sans with a softened, friendly edge and strong visual impact. It prioritizes solid silhouettes, consistent weight, and rounded forms for clear recognition and a cohesive brand tone.
Round counters and broad bowls create strong legibility in larger settings, while the tight, uniform mass can appear quite dark in long passages. The design’s smooth curvature and restrained detailing keep it versatile and visually consistent across mixed-case text and figures.
